How can you decide if the sum of two numbers is positive negative or zero without actually calculating the sum?

The sum of two positive numbers is always positive, and the sum of two negatives is always negative. If you have a positive and a negative number, there sum can be either, so look at the absolute values to decide. For example -3+2=-1. Since all you care about is the sign, look at the absolute value. If the negative number has a greater absolute value, the sum is negative and if the positive number's absolute value, which is the number itself, is bigger, the sum is positive. If the absolute values are equal, the sum is 0.

What is the sum of a number and its absolute value?

It is either two times the number or 0.


Is the sum of a positive number and a negative number always negative?

no- it depends on the absolute values of the numbers. The sum is negative only if the absolute value ( the value without the sign) is larger than the positive number. example -98 + 100 is positive because 100 is larger than 98. -100 + 98 is negative because 100 is larger than 98.


What is the sum of the different numbers that have the same absolute value?

If 2 numbers are different, but have the same absolute value, then one is the opposite of the other. Any number plus its opposite equals zero.

What is triangular inequality of complex number?

The absolute value of the sum of two complex numbers is less than or equal to the sum of their absolute values.

Formula of mean absolute deviation?

Mean absolute deviation = sum[|x-mean(x)|]/n Where mean(x) = sum(x)/n and n is the number of observations. |y| denotes the absolute value of y.
